Output 1dbb6af50563fb6b5d56f2e3d685404d04f738e60b8b27f5e6dd30c50d40b5eb:0

value
2878817299
script pubkey
OP_0 OP_PUSHBYTES_20 52dc22f3941728fd89b69b53754c3d3a2efca59e
address
tb1q2twz9uu5zu50mzdkndfh2npa8gh0efv73wtw0a
transaction
1dbb6af50563fb6b5d56f2e3d685404d04f738e60b8b27f5e6dd30c50d40b5eb